1 Reply Latest reply on Sep 2, 2009 7:15 AM by sielco

    Urgent - Security Sandbox Violation in AIR & CS4

    balasubramaniyan.S

      Hi all

       

      I created one Air Application using Flash CS4. It loads swf and flv from application directory.

      The fullscreen is works for video. Suppose i loaded it from local/remote means it shows

      *** Security Sandbox Violation ***

      SecurityDomain 'file:///D:/Test/load.swf' tried to access incompatible context 'app:/Test.swf'

      and also the fullscreen doesn't works.

      The video also in the same directory. The SandBox type is application.

      I added Security.allowDomain("*"); in main class. It shows

      SecurityError: Error #3207: Application-sandbox content cannot access this feature.

      at flash.system::Security$/allowDomain().....

      Can any one help me to solve this. It is urgent one.

       

      Thanks

      Regards

      Bala

        • 1. Re: Urgent - Security Sandbox Violation in AIR & CS4
          sielco

          I had a lot of trouble with running local content through an http browser in Flash. In my case I was using AS 2.0. To fix the security issue I added the line:

           

          System.security.allowDomain("*")

           

          and I also updated my FlashPlayerTrust folder with a txt file containing the local location path of the application and content i.e. C:\myApplication

           

          On windows systems the FlashPlayerTrust folder is normally found at:

          C:\WINDOWS\system32\Macromed\Flash\FlashPlayerTrust

           

          I don't know if this helps some way towards your problem but security sandboxes are and remain a big headache.

           

          Adobe don't recommend setting the System.security with a wildcard "*" if you are dealing with secure content.